The 20 days won't matter, its ok as long as you file the extension before her status expires, in the mean time she will have implied status.
However, in terms of parents they likely won't accept an HC application due to a person being a widow. To get an HC application approved is very tough, you must show very exceptional reasons, you must also show you have established strong ties in Canada, since your mother has only been here since June, it'd be very tough to do.
